Quote:
Originally Posted by soinkster View Post
so im trying to get an understanding you can go to the website make an order, see what you get and then cancel if its not the pro2?
Go to www.phoneclaim.com
Enter your info and start a claim. After a few screens it will tell you what your replacement will be. It does not give you a choice, but you do not have to continue the claim if you don't like what they are offering. Check multiple times a day until the 7380 is offered as a replacement, then finish the claim.

I also read somewhere on here that a refurb phone and charger would show up as 1.0 lbs. when tracked, but a NIB phone would be 2.0 lb.s. Mine showed 1.0 lbs., but was a brand new full retail box replacement.
